The finest setups are nearly invisible in daylight

The very first question I tell home owners to ask is not about brightness, color choices, or app features. It is this: what will it resemble at midday in full sun?

Permanent systems survive on your house year-round. If the track, channel, or circuitry is clumsy, you will certainly observe it every single time you draw into the driveway. On some homes, particularly those with crisp trim details or historical character, a poorly matched system can undervalue the architecture. On the various other hand, an inconspicuous track color-matched to the soffit or fascia tends to disappear.

This is where seasoned installers earn their charge. They know where to position the run so the lights wash the exterior rather than glare directly right into the road. They understand how to browse edges easily. They understand that a residence with multiple rooflines, dormers, and altering pitches calls for more thought than a basic ranch. They also know when not to set up on specific surfaces without added planning. Older wood trim, fragile material, or uncomfortable overhangs can require a much more cautious installing strategy.

There is a lure to focus on the innovation because apps and shade controls are simple to market. The unglamorous fact is that fit and surface normally determine whether property owners stay delighted with the purchase.

Light quality matters greater than a lot of customers expect

One of one of the most common errors is assuming that even more illumination equates to better aesthetic charm. It hardly ever does. Outside illumination should flatter a home, not overwhelm it. On numerous residential or commercial properties, specifically conventional homes with block, rock, or warm-toned house siding, softer output creates a richer result.

That is why many individuals incline Traditional Warm Soft Lights for everyday use. Cozy light tends to be much more forgiving on natural materials and even more welcoming from the street. It enhances veranda lights and trainer fixtures much better than a raw blue-white tone. It additionally really feels even more domestic. If you have ever before driven through a neighborhood and saw one home radiant in a manner that really felt a lot more like a vehicle dealer than a home, chances are the shade temperature level was as well awesome or the brightness was pressed too high.

There is still lots of room for color. Holidays, birthday celebrations, game days, and seasonal events are precisely where programmable RGB or RGBW systems radiate. The trick is to deal with vibrant shade as an alternative, not the default. The house owners who obtain the most long-term satisfaction are often the ones who make use of subtle, stylish scenes a lot of the time and save computer animated impacts for a few targeted occasions.

I have actually seen this play out lot of times. A family installs a premium system and spends the first month trying every setting in the application. Chasing lights, rainbow sweeps, pulsing patterns, alternating sections, all of it. After that the uniqueness wears off. What sticks is a quiet cozy white or a low amber radiance that just makes the house look better in the evening. That stable setting winds up carrying most of the year.

What divides a top quality system from a frustrating one

There is more variation in this market than many customers realize. Some systems are durable, weather-resistant, and attentively crafted. Others look penalty on the first day yet expose weak points after a period or more, especially in severe climates.

When I evaluate systems and installers, I take notice of a few sensible factors:

  1. Daytime look and track surface
  2. Water resistance at links and control parts
  3. App dependability and ease of organizing
  4. Diode spacing, illumination control, and shade high quality
  5. Warranty insurance coverage, and who in fact services problems

That last point should have emphasis. A guarantee only aids if the business behind it responds to the phone and can send a person skilled when an area stops working. Exterior systems live through heat, chilly, wind, rainfall, and power variations. Issues can occur even with great products. Service matters.

Brightness control is an additional variable customers often forget. A system must not just activate and alter colors. It ought to dim smoothly. The capability to call lighting down to a softer degree is frequently what makes the distinction between "cheery" and "attractive." On a quiet weeknight, your house does not require to introduce itself to the entire block.

Installation information that property owners ought to not ignore

An excellent installer will certainly walk the property and ask inquiries that appear particular. That is an excellent indicator. They need to be inspecting power access, going over where the controller will live, checking out soffit deepness, and recognizing problem areas like uneven trim lines or areas subjected to heavy runoff.

On some homes, the cleanest visual result comes from tucking the lights somewhat back under the soffit so the glow mirrors off the exterior. On others, the architectural account asks for a different placement. The ideal selection relies on just how the house is developed and what result you desire from the road. There is craft involved right here. It is not simply "connect lights to edge."

Homeowners need to also ask how edges are dealt with, whether visible electrical wiring will be minimized, and what occurs where rooflines break or shift. This is specifically crucial on houses with additions. A front elevation may include trim products from various periods, and those surface areas do not all accept fasteners in the very same way.

If you reside in a location with ice, extreme summer sun, salt air, or frequent storms, discuss that early. Climate influences material efficiency. What functions perfectly in a moderate region may require added protection or a different placing method elsewhere.

Common mistakes that make a home appearance worse, not better

The market is full of instances that prove irreversible lights is not instantly attractive. One of the most constant errors are easy to identify when you know what to look for.

The initial is over-lighting. Way too much intensity washes out building detail and draws attention to the component line instead of the house. The second is inadequate color technique. Saturated shades used too often can make a wonderful home really feel business or newfangled. The 3rd is bad placement. Unequal spacing or sloppy corner changes produce a disruptive rhythm that the eye catches immediately.

Another issue is inequality. If your home's outside lights plan is built around soft lantern-style fixtures, a puncturing cool-white roofline treatment will certainly look detached. Also, if your house has a refined, conventional exterior, animated patterns every evening can damage that character.

This is where judgment matters greater than feature matter. An advanced installment is not the one with one of the most results. It is the one that enhances the home without requesting constant attention.

A great last examination prior to you commit

Before authorizing an agreement, ask the installer to reveal you a nearby completed task face to face, ideally during the day and again after dark. Photos conceal a whole lot. They compress scale, soften flaws, and make illumination more difficult to judge. Standing in front of an actual home tells you a lot more. Can you see the track from the driveway? Does the light look smooth? Are the edges neat? Does the color really feel elegant or harsh?

That basic visit often clears up the decision. I have seen property owners go from enthusiastic to reluctant once they see noticeable equipment on a residence comparable to their own. I have additionally seen skeptics come to be encouraged when they realize just how discreet a well-executed system can be.

If feasible, talk to the proprietor for two minutes. Ask what they utilize usually, whether the application acts dependably, and just how solution has actually been. Those responses are generally more useful than a sales brochure.
